The Michigan City-based Lubeznik Center for the Arts is inviting the public to its annual holiday artisan market opening Nov. 7.
The art center’s gallery shop will expand into the main lobby through Jan. 2, to accommodate handcrafted gifts from over 60 local and national artists. Shoppers will find unique items including jewelry, ceramics, wearable art and more.
The Lubeznik Center for the Arts provides access to exhibitions and programs that explore contemporary ideas. In 1978, the John G. Blank Art Center was established in Michigan City. In 2003, Jack and Shirley Lubeznik, local residents, donated the current building for the growing art center, which was then renamed The Lubeznik Center for the Arts.
